Progressive Jackpots and High-Limit Gaming Sections

For players who dream big, progressive jackpot machines are the star attraction. These slots pool a small percentage of every bet placed into a jackpot that keeps growing until someone hits the big prize. The Megabucks slot, for example, is famous for paying out some of the largest jackpots in Vegas history.

Progressive jackpot slots usually have a higher house edge, which means they return a lower RTP compared to regular slots, often around 85%. But the massive potential payout can be worth the trade-off if you’re chasing that life-changing win.

Utilizing RTP and Payout Data

The Return to Player (RTP) percentage is a key number that every slot player should understand. It shows the average amount a machine pays back to players over time. For example, an RTP of 95% means that, on average, for every $100 wagered, the slot pays out $95 in winnings.

Taking Advantage of Casino Loyalty Programs and Rewards

If you plan to spend time and money on slots, joining loyalty programs at major Las Vegas casinos is a must. These programs reward you for your play, giving you perks, cash back, comps, and even exclusive offers that can boost your bankroll and overall experience.

Two of the biggest names to know are:

  • MGM Rewards: It’s free to join and offers points on slot play, hotel stays, dining, and entertainment. You earn tier credits that unlock better rewards like free slot play, dining discounts, and even hotel upgrades.
  • Caesars Rewards: With a vast network across Vegas, this program lets you earn credits from slots, table games, and more. Redemption options include free play, gift cards, dining, and show tickets.

Other noteworthy programs include Wynn Rewards and Genting Rewards, each offering tailored benefits mostly revolving around tiered levels and personalized offers.

Effective Bankroll and Session Management

Playing slots can be a fast ride, and without a plan, it’s easy to lose more than intended. Managing your bankroll and game time wisely will help you stay in control and keep casino visits fun.

Here are key tips:

  1. Set a clear budget. Decide how much you’re comfortable losing before you start. Treat this as an entertainment expense, not an investment.
  2. Divide your bankroll into smaller session amounts. Don’t risk all your money at once. A few short sessions can extend your play and your chances to hit a bonus.
  3. Use time limits. Decide how long you’ll play in each session. Taking breaks prevents chasing losses and keeps your mind fresh.
  4. Know when to switch machines. If a slot isn’t paying out after a reasonable number of spins or you start losing repeatedly, try a different machine or change your bet size.
  5. Adjust bet size carefully. Bigger bets might hit bigger wins but drain your bankroll faster. Balance bet size so you play comfortably within your limits.

Managing your money and time like this keeps the fun in the game. It helps you avoid frustration and makes wins, when they come, feel that much sweeter.

Slot Machine RTP in Other States and Tribal Casinos

Outside Nevada, slot machine payout rates vary widely, mostly because each state or tribal nation sets its own rules and regulations. In many major gaming hubs, minimum RTP thresholds are lower than in Nevada, and the range of payouts can be broader.

Here’s a quick glance at some other U.S. regions:

  • California: Tribal casinos in California follow tribal gaming compacts with the state, which generally require minimum RTPs around 85% to 87%. This is notably lower than Nevada’s standards. However, some machines, especially progressive slots, may offer higher payouts to attract players. Tribal casinos usually maintain their own payout rules, which can vary widely.
  • Florida: The minimum guaranteed RTP for slot machines in Florida’s parimutuels and casinos typically hovers near 80%, lower than Nevada’s Strip standards. Since Florida’s gaming market is less mature compared to Vegas, the machines here often have higher house edges.
  • Tribal Casinos in Other States: Tribal casinos across the U.S. operate independently and set their RTP requirements through compacts with states or through their own regulations. Payouts may vary from around 85% to 92%, depending on the tribe and local laws. Often, tribal casinos focus on creating local entertainment value, sometimes at the cost of lower payout percentages.

A few reasons why RTP standards differ outside Nevada:

  • Less competition: Many non-Vegas markets have fewer casinos, reducing pressure to offer high RTPs.
  • Regulatory differences: States set minimum payouts, but these are often lower than Nevada’s.
  • Market focus: Some operators emphasize entertainment and amenities over competitive payout percentages.

In summary, slot machines outside Nevada and Las Vegas usually offer lower RTPs, making Vegas a top choice if your priority is finding machines that pay back more consistently.
